49. R. ucranicus Besser ex Sprengel View in CoL , Novi Provent. 36 (1819).

Slender, purplish annual 8-15 cm, branched from the base. Basal leaves small, obovate. Cauline leaves linear-lanceolate, 3-4 times as long as wide; margin often undulate; petiole longer than width of lamina. Petiole of leaves of inflorescence longer than the diameter of the whorl it subtends. Valves 2(-2-5) x 1 mm (excluding teeth), narrowly triangular, very acute, each with a large orange tubercle; teeth c. 3 on each side, at least as long as the width of the valve. 2/z = 40. Riversides. U.S.S.R.,from c. 57° N. southwards, extending to E. Poland and N.E. Romania. Po Rm Rs (B, C, W, E).
